Immerse Yourself in History at the Catacombs
One of the most intriguing attractions in the 14th arrondissement is the Catacombs. Descend into the depths of Paris and explore this underground ossuary, which holds the skeletal remains of over six million people. Originally a quarry, the Catacombs were transformed into a burial site in the late 18th century. As you wander through the dimly lit tunnels, you will experience a sense of awe and mystery that is truly unique to this hidden gem.

Indulge in Culinary Delights at La Coupole
No visit to the 14th arrondissement is complete without savoring the culinary delights of La Coupole. This iconic brasserie, dating back to 1927, has been a gathering place for artists, writers, and intellectuals over the years. Step into a world of Art Deco elegance as you dine on traditional French dishes amidst beautifully adorned walls. From seafood platters to classic French desserts, the menu at La Coupole offers a true taste of Parisian gastronomy.
Uncover Hidden Treasures at the Marché Edgar Quinet
For a true taste of local life, head to the Marché Edgar Quinet. This bustling market is held every Wednesday and Saturday and offers a wide variety of fresh produce, artisanal cheeses, bread, and flowers. Explore the stalls, engage in lively conversations with vendors, and soak in the vibrant atmosphere of this hidden gem. Whether you're a food lover or simply curious about local traditions, the Marché Edgar Quinet is a must-visit in the 14th arrondissement.
Pay Homage to Famous Artists at the Montparnasse Cemetery
The Montparnasse Cemetery is the final resting place of many famous artists, writers, and intellectuals. Take a peaceful stroll through the cemetery and discover the tombs of icons such as Jean-Paul Sartre, Simone de Beauvoir, and Samuel Beckett. The serene atmosphere and beautifully crafted tombstones make this cemetery a hidden gem worth exploring. It is a place that invites reflection and pays tribute to the artistic heritage of Montparnasse.
Relax at the Parc Montsouris
Escape the urban jungle and find serenity in the Parc Montsouris. Designed in the English landscape style, this park offers a picturesque setting with its rolling lawns, peaceful lake, and charming bridges. Take a leisurely walk or have a picnic on the grass while enjoying the tranquil surroundings. Parc Montsouris is a perfect spot to unwind and recharge before continuing your exploration of the 14th arrondissement.
